摘 要:目的探讨替加环素联合比阿培南对多重耐药菌感染重症肺炎患者血气指标及血清炎性因子水平的影响。方法选取江南大学附属医院2018年2月至2019年10月收治的50例多重耐药菌感染重症肺炎患者,将其以随机数字表法分为对照组和试验组,每组25例。予以对照组患者比阿培南治疗,试验组患者在对照组的基础上增加替加环素治疗,两组患者均治疗1周。比较两组患者治疗1周后感染控制效果;比较治疗前、治疗1周后两组患者血清炎性因子水平;比较治疗前、治疗1周后两组患者DO2、DO2I、PaCO2、PaO2、SaO2水平。结果治疗1周后,试验组患者的感染控制总有效率为96.00%,高于对照组患者的64.00%;与治疗前比,治疗1周后两组患者PaCO2水平及血清TNF-α、IL-6、PCT、hs-CRP水平均降低,且试验组低于对照组;治疗1周后两组患者DO2、DO2I、PaO2、SaO2水平均升高,且试验组高于对照组(均P<0.05)。结论替加环素联合比阿培南治疗多重耐药菌感染重症肺炎,可有效减轻机体炎症反应,改善患者氧代谢情况,提高感染控制效果。Objective To investigate the effects of tigecycline combined with biapenem on blood gas indexes and serum inflammatory factors in patients with severe pneumonia infected by multi-drug resistant bacteria.Methods A total of 50 patients with severe pneumonia infected by multi-drug resistant bacteria admitted to the Affiliated Hospital of Jiangnan University from February 2018 to October 2019 were selected and divided into the control group and the experimental group with 25 patients in each group according to the random number table method.Patients in the control group were treated with biapenem,and patients in the experimental group were treated with tigecycline and biapenem,patients in both groups were treated for 1 week.The infection control effect 1 week after treatment was compared between the two groups;the serum levels of inflammatory factors of patients were compared between the two groups before treatment and 1 week after treatment;DO2,DO2I,PaCO2,PaO2 and SaO2 levels of patients were compared between the two groups before treatment and 1 week after treatment.Results 1 week after treatment,the total effective rate of infection control in the experimental group was 96.00%,which was higher than 64.00%in the control group;compared with that before treatment,PaCO2 level and serum TNF-α,IL-6,PCT and hs-CRP levels in both groups decreased 1 week after treatment,and the experimental group was lower than the control group;the levels of DO2,DO2I,PaO2 and SaO2 in both groups increased 1 week after treatment,and the experimental group was higher than the control group(all P<0.05).Conclusion Tigecycline combined with biapenem in the treatment of severe pneumonia caused by multidrug-resistant bacteria can effectively reduce inflammation,improve oxygen metabolism and improve infection control effect.
